The B equalization suite is based on the Second Order Section (SOS) biquad UGen.
in |
input signal to be processed. |
freq |
WARNING: due to the nature of its implementation frequency values close to 0 may cause glitches and/or extremely loud audio artifacts! center frequency. |
rs |
the reciprocal of S. Shell boost/cut slope. When S = 1, the shelf slope is as steep as it can be and remain monotonically increasing or decreasing gain with frequency. The shelf slope, in dB/octave, remains proportional to S for all other values for a fixed |
db |
gain. boost/cut the center frequency in dBs. |
